Academics
San Dimas High School takes pride in its wide range of academic classes. From AP to Special Education, students of all levels are successful. SDHS curriculum is largely college prep including a variety of AP courses, College Career Tech Courses, and Intervention classes for math. Students make up coursework through our online credit recovery program (APEX). Every student completes a senior project, the San Dimas Connection Project. The project begins with community service in grades 9, 10, 11, and 12. Students collect and reflect on work samples for every class each of their years at SDHS. The project culminates with a presentation in the senior year that includes work samples from every year of high school, a resume, a job search, and a discussion linking the student’s life, learning, and future plans.
Students from San Dimas High School have attended such prestigious universities as Stanford, UCLA, Cal, Brown, MIT, and Cal Tech. We are proud of our students and their accomplishments!
